Ingredients

1 lb Simply Potatoes Diced Potatoes with Onion
2 cups evaporated milk
1 tablespoon pureed sliced nachos jalapeno pepper
10 ounces queso blanco , mexican cheese , small cubed
2 ounces ground chopped walnuts

Instructions

1.Boil the Simply Potatoes Diced Potatoes with Onion until cooked, drain and set aside.
2.Blend the evaporated milk with the pureed sliced nachos jalapeno pepper in a blender until well combined.
3.In a large pot, sauté the ground chopped walnuts until toasted. Add the cubed queso blanco and stir until melted.
4.Add the milk mixture and boiled potatoes to the pot and stir to combine. Cook for around 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the sauce thickens.
5.Serve hot and enjoy!
